The conductive tissues of the angiosperms are the xylem which drives the raw sap and the phloem which conducts the elaborate sap.The phloem, or liber, drives the elaborate sap, solution of organic substances rich in carbohydrates, from the leaves to the other organs.
The elaborate sap (which contains organic substances produces by photosynthesis) is produced in the leaves, where the majority of the chlorophyll subsist, so if the leave die off, the production of organic substances and the elaborate sap are reduced, so its transport by the phloem will be reduced, and this is how the phloem will be affected by the dying of the leaves.

In animals and humans, melanin pigments play key roles in eye, hair, and skin coloration. Basically, there are three main types of melanin pigments: eumelanin (brown-black and insoluble), pheomelanin (yellow-red and soluble in alkali solution) and neuromelanin (found in some parts of the brain). Eumelanin is predominant in black people and brunette hair people, this being consequently found around the world. <em>Meiosis is a form of cell division that involves sex cells. A single diploid sex cell divides twice (meiosis I and meiosis II) to produce four haploid daughter cells. Meiosis is sometimes referred to as reductional cell division because involves halving of the chromosome number of the parent cell.</em>
When meiosis takes place in animals, the haploid cells produced can be directly referred to as gametes. However, in plants, haploid cells give rise to haploid gametophytic generations or simply gametophytes. The gametophytes eventually gives rise to gametes.
